Meeting notes — Quillbase support sync. Connection pool on the Lanternfish cluster keeps maxing out around lunch; we bumped max connections to 120 as a stopgap. Support folks: if customers report timeouts, check the pool saturation dashboard before escalating. Proper fix (per-tenant pooling) lands next sprint. Questions about the rollout should go to the owner listed below.

approver of hahaf-hahaf = Druion Druius Kasax Eliox

// MAX_IMAGE_LAYERS bounds how many layers the Thinline slimming
// pass will retain when flattening base images for the Corvel
// registry. Layers beyond this count are squashed, which also
// removes orphaned setuid binaries flagged in the last audit.
// Security review should confirm the squash step runs before
// signing. The slimmer build this constant was tuned against
// appears below.

session token of kahag-bawip = htk6_729d08

Subject: Handover — Fabrikit on-call

Hey! Quick handover notes. Fabrikit (our test-data factory lib) had a flaky seed generator this week — if builds fail on the Norwick suite, just bump the seed cache and rerun. Docs live on the Lantermill wiki under "Fabrikit basics," which new folks should skim first. Nothing else burning. If anything weird pops up overnight, ping the library owner directly.

billing contact of bafog-bawip = fraael@lumicworks.corp

Welcome to the Pickwise team! Pickwise is our pick-list optimizer for the Harlowe Ridge fulfillment centers — it reorders picker routes so folks aren't zigzagging across aisles all day. Most support tickets are about stale route caches, which you can clear from the Binflow console. To poke at the optimizer's staging API directly (handy for reproducing routing bugs), you'll authenticate with the shared support credential shown below.

app token of fajop-fahif = qvz4-AnML

**Ticket: TextHopper mis-sniffs Latin-1 uploads as UTF-8**

Hey plugin folks — if your uploader pushes files without a BOM, our encoding sniffer sometimes guesses wrong and mangles accented characters. Workaround for now: declare charset explicitly in the manifest. Proper fix lands in the next minor release. Repro trace is below.

build token for kawep-baguf: htk9_1da8d318d